19-Month Delay in Breast Cancer Diagnosis Leads to Death of 28-Year Old Wife and Mother of Two Young Children; Settled for $875,000

Published on:
January 5, 2011

A 28-year old wife and mother of two young children died after two separate pathologists pronounced her biopsied material as benign. After a third biopsy 19 months later, she was diagnosed with a dangerous form of breast cancer in an advanced stage. The original pathologist's misdiagnoses allegedly lead to her death.
